We cover how to use the new polybuild tool in Blender 2.81! The Polybuild Tool can speed up your retopo work a lot, and it's an awesome addition to Blender. In this tutorial, we cover how we'd use Polybuild to retopologize a creature head.
Tweak Points - Left Click
Delete Polys - Shift + Left Click
Extend Edge - Left Click and Drag on an edge
Create New Polygon - Hold down Ctrl while hovering over an edge/vert.

A tip regarding snapping. Activate Vertex and Face snapping by clicking on them both in the menu while holding shift. That way you can activate multiple snapping options at the same time. Also super useful when dealing with retopology, since Vertex snapping helps with precision snapping like at 11:33 where you try to merge one face to another when trying to delete unwanted geometry (With this option you can also have a very low Merge by distance number since it will snap a lot easier with Vertex on.), or when you use the Poly Build tool to fill empty geometry

isn't it asier to just apply a decimator and/or remesh modifier, then clean up the trouble spots? seems like a lot of work doing it all from scratch
@tylergillette7050
@tylergillette7050 3 года назад
Sorry that this is a late response, and I'm no professional, but based on my understanding of manual retopology, the point of using a manual method over a modifier method is that decimator and remesh modifiers use algorithms and grids to create geometry without taking into account important forms of the base mesh. This might be fine for a static object, or creating a LOD (Level of Detail) mesh for a background object where it's not important to follow organic forms naturally, but this creates a huge problem for meshes you intend to animate. Based on animation, especially animating characters, the polygons have to mimic anatomical forms, that's why you see Henning here creating loops around the mouth and the eyes, since those are rounded forms on the human body, and they have important muscle structures supporting those forms, those will now be easier to animate. If you used the remesh modifier, or decimate, you wouldn't be able to control where it decides to put any of the geometry, which would lead to polygons that overlap where the muscle forms would otherwise be separated, so when you want to animate that segment of the face or body, it deforms unnaturally, and it can create very obvious visual artifacts.

I have a question. Why does it look like a lot of amazing details are being lost when you retoplogoize
@tylergillette7050
@tylergillette7050 3 года назад
All of those amazing details on the old mesh are digitally sculpted in to create realistic forms, but since there's so many polygons that make up all of those fantastic details, animating the old mesh would be a nightmare, and extremely heavy on computers to both calculate, and render. So, when you retopologize, you're creating a much simpler form of the mesh, but the best part about this is that there's a method called normal-mapping, which allows you to turn all of the polygonal data of the original mesh into a special texture that can be applies to the low poly mesh that allows blender, and other 3D software and engines like games to fake the old geometry just using a much less taxing texture.
